After careful consideration, BARS has decided to focus its time and resources on key priorities for 2026. A central part of this work is the delivery of BARS led educational activities, including the OCT workshops scheduled for September 2026. This remains an important element of our commitment to high-quality practical education for professionals working in diabetic eye screening. As a result BARS will not be holding it usual annual conference in September 2026.
BARS has also explored potential collaboration with the Royal Society of Medicine, including participation in it's diabetic eye screening meeting planned for April 2026. Following this review. we have concluded that continuing to organise and deliver our own conferences is in the long-term interests of BARS and it's geographically diverse membership.
Looking ahead, BARS is planning to host a national conference in September 2027. We are committed to ensuring this event is of the highest quality and reflects the evolving needs of the screening community, with a strong focus on member value and engagement.
BARS remains fully committed to supporting professionals across diabetic eye screening and to providing education, collaboration and opportunities that deliver meaningful benefits to our members.
